Full Stack Supply Co. (FSSC) announced the acquisition of the United Shapes brand from Chiller USA Outfitters. The terms of the deal were not disclosed.

United Shapes was founded in 2014 by Gray Thompson, Steven Kimura and Peter Sieper.

“We created United Shapes to bridge the space between snowboarding’s past and its future,” said Kimura. “We’re deeply grateful to everyone who ever set foot on our shapes.”

“This acquisition represents an opportunity to amplify the brand we love to a truly global audience while staying true to our core and bringing the grand vision of United Shapes to life,” said Gray Thompson, brand manager. ”

As part of the acquisition, United Shapes will revamp its collection for 2023/24 with an early release of select snowboards for the season.

“Our design philosophy and focus on premium, unique shapes will remain at the center of our work. The big change is that we now have a global team, access to higher efficiency manufacturing, product expertise, and industry-leading sales and distribution through Full Stack,” said Thompson.
